I have found that cutting the wick legs shorter , so they barely hang below the wick holes (2 mm or so below) allows for much more effective wicking , I used to hang the legs all the way down as well, but after switching techniques, this bad boy wicks like a champ , can chain vape, no dry hits, perfect. Also, thinning the wick out a bit, so air can flow slightly through the wick holes is key here. Take a piece of kanthal and slightly push your nice juiced wicks to the center of the deck, allowing a small small air hole on each of the outer sides of the wick holes. Huge huge help , great tip , found it somewhere on YouTube and haven't looked back since !
